The University awarded a contract for upgrade to the Inductively Coupled Plasma MS to PerkinElmer, Inc., Waltham, MA, for an estimated $105,562.34.
UIC obtained Perkin Elmer ICP MS from a NSF MRI grant in 2018. However, due to the limited funding situation, the instrument came with a basic configuration, which is not able to handle the sophisticated analysis that UIC users demand including nanoparticle analysis, biological sample analysis such as tissue, hair and finger nail samples, elemental speciation analysis. Furthermore, the basic autosampler is not suitable for automated high throughput analysis (the sample volumes that UIC PIs proposed are at least hundreds in each batch, even thousands).

The University has determined that this purchase is only economically available from this source because the compatibility of equipment, accessories, replacement parts, or service is a paramount consideration. he upgrade of the Inductively Coupled Plasma Mass Spectrometer (ICP MS) includes:
- a HPLC system, required for ICP speciation analysis
- a microwave digestion system, required for sample preparation of ICP analysis samples
- an autosampler system, required for high throughput analysis
- new accessories, required to install 2 gas systems for ICP analysis
- and some consumables for nanoparticle analysis.
